欢迎来到天天文库
浏览记录
ID:35638258
大小:1.24 MB
页数:61页
时间:2019-04-05
《TD+QTP实用操作手册—银行付款实例讲解》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、TD+QTP使用操作手册—银行付款实例讲解7/24/2021iSoftStoneInformationServiceCorporation目录测试设计测试实现测试执行2©2005iSoftStoneInformationServiceCorporation.Allrightsreserved.测试设计——设计测试用例现在要针对银行付款业务设计一个测试用例,进行功能的覆盖1划分业务功能、画出业务流程图1新增2复核3取消复核4修改5删除3©2005iSoftStoneInformationServiceCorporation.Allrightsr
2、eserved.测试设计——设计测试用例2根据流程图,写出测试方案银行付款有一个起始点,两个结束点,按照功能覆盖的思想,选择两条路径即可。如果要考量到动作之间的关联性,路径就比较多了。基于以往的经验,取消复核、二次复核比较容易出现问题,因此两条路径分别为:路径一:新增-复核-取消复核-修改-复核路径二:新增-复核-取消复核-删除3确定业务功能在流程图中,可以得出,本业务可以划分成以下业务功能:新增、复核、取消复核、修改、删除4©2005iSoftStoneInformationServiceCorporation.Allrightsreser
3、ved.测试设计——设计测试用例4确定业务数据由于只要进行流程的覆盖,所以暂时可以把业务数据作的简单一点。5在TD中录入测试用例访问TD服务器,如:http://stc-hrye/tdbin/start_a.htm5©2005iSoftStoneInformationServiceCorporation.Allrightsreserved.测试设计——在TD中录入测试用例在“TestPlan”新建一个文件夹,用来存放测试脚本6©2005iSoftStoneInformationServiceCorporation.Allrightsreser
4、ved.测试设计——在TD中录入测试用例新建一个测试脚本,这个脚本是用来存放银行付款的标准业务功能的。下阶段的测试实现,主要就是实现这个脚本的内容。7©2005iSoftStoneInformationServiceCorporation.Allrightsreserved.测试设计——在TD中录入测试用例添加对脚本的描述说明文字。说明脚本实现的内容、目的8©2005iSoftStoneInformationServiceCorporation.Allrightsreserved.测试设计——在TD中录入测试用例录入所有的步骤。如果是业务功能
5、的基础脚本,每一个step,就对应一个业务功能。如果该脚本是用来描述一个测试用例的,则一个step就是一个操作。9©2005iSoftStoneInformationServiceCorporation.Allrightsreserved.测试设计——在TD中录入测试用例Step录入完成后,自动生成QTP的测试脚本。如果不能生成,请检查是否安装了TDPlus10©2005iSoftStoneInformationServiceCorporation.Allrightsreserved.测试设计——在TD中录入测试用例生成的脚本中,只包含说明信
6、息。11©2005iSoftStoneInformationServiceCorporation.Allrightsreserved.目录测试设计测试实现测试执行12©2005iSoftStoneInformationServiceCorporation.Allrightsreserved.测试实现测试实现,需要实现两部分的内容1测试用例的实现(testCaseAction的实现)2基础业务功能的实现(reusableAction的实现)其中,testCaseAction只调用reusableAction,每个业务功能如何实现,都放在了res
7、uableAction中。13©2005iSoftStoneInformationServiceCorporation.Allrightsreserved.测试实现—实现testCaseAction1使用QTP连接TD14©2005iSoftStoneInformationServiceCorporation.Allrightsreserved.测试实现—实现testCaseAction2输入TD服务器的信息,并连接。3打开要编辑的基础业务功能的脚本。15©2005iSoftStoneInformationServiceCorporation
8、.Allrightsreserved.测试实现—实现testCaseAction16©2005iSoftStoneInformationServiceCorpora
此文档下载收益归作者所有